Pros

1. Great work environment 2. Great benefits (subject to change on 2013) 3. Great people 4. Lots of technologies to learn

Cons

1. Very hard and slow to advance through the ranks. 2. Salary increase is slow 3. Personal life in this area is terrible. Pros

good benifit package, perhaps best you can get in IT industry; work schedule is flexible; great to access tech guru, tools and tech resources; diversified tech community;

Cons

very political working environment. sometimes unfaire. workload is not so balanced in different group; stock award and growth potential is neglectable
